That is a "cookbook" type article which forgets one small thing: why would
I want to use raw devices in the first place? I don't have particlarly
strong masochistic preferences, aside from being a senior oracle DBA. Raw
devices are administrative nightmare, cannot be extended, tar/cpio/dump
utilities cannot work with them, I can only have 256 of them and they can
only be 4G in size. Are you sure that your post isn't unsolicited
